Output e83e62d5417a07a5f26539ed6ce7abca9996506f2e2464d619daff18a8c6f11d:0

value
3478314
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c9cdb845c125cb7495ca792caa63b597b242c76 OP_EQUAL
address
3A8hzqm6qc44Q4zANLGcx4cVWiCYudmaxu
transaction
e83e62d5417a07a5f26539ed6ce7abca9996506f2e2464d619daff18a8c6f11d